Output 6ba10fc407c5bafc77c2daf187a3d77d54f0cd0efa506f286211293387340419:26

value
215000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e60ac0048a26e877f1778bc2ebc2000cd6b2562 OP_EQUAL
address
3EfqgfScmHpK4EyGDEg4wgyiN47MpiLqmE
transaction
6ba10fc407c5bafc77c2daf187a3d77d54f0cd0efa506f286211293387340419
confirmations
182230
spent
true